A New Flight Plan: Insights From a Total AP Overhaul
Southwest Airlines is in the final phases of implementing several major technology enhancements: conversion from a mainframe accounting system to an EPR; conversion from back-end-imaging to front-end imaging with OCR and workflow; conversion of T&E from an excel spreadsheet to an ERP-managed solution; implementation of a p-card program emcompassing 800 plus cards; and an implementation of software to prevent duplicate payments and vendor fraud. In this serssion, these innovative AP Supervisors will share with you lessons learned throughout the AP overhaul process.

Secrets of the Trade: Developing and implementing your electronic invoice Discount Management platform
So you’ve decided to move forward with your electronic initiative – Now what? First step – uncover the lessons learned from those who have done it first. In this session, see how in three short years Yum! Brands was able to successfully implement an electronic invoicing system and how that enabled them to introduce Discount Management into their process. Today they are seeing over $700 million in savings thanks to Dynamic Discount Management and have less than 20 thousand paper invoices. Listen in as the Director of Accounting tells you how they did it.

How to Turn Your AP Operation into a Profit Center
Open the Wall Street Journal and every day you will find a “Gloom and Doom” report on companies cutting jobs and losing money. Your goal is to keep this from happening to your company, but how can your part help the big whole? This session outlines a three-part strategy that CFO’s, Controllers and Treasurers should already be implementing in their AP departments: 1) find the cash already tied up in working capital; 2) make investments that will generate ongoing cost reductions; 3) tackle weaknesses in enterprise information that impairs visibility. PayStream estimates that a $7 billion company has at least $70 million in excess working capital tied up in poorly managed receivables and payables. In this session, learn how to build your roadmap toward finance efficiency with benchmarking, investment decision-ing and improved reporting to improve cash visibility.
